CU05 marcaRetiro - scs1022/AppBiblioteca GitHub Wiki
Marcar Retiro
Identificación
Campo | Información |
---|---|
Actor | Administrador |
Nombre | Marcar Retiro |
Descripción | Cuando el usuario se acerque a retirar un articulo, el administrador marcará como hecho el retiro por parte del usuario. La manera como marcará el articulo como retirado desde el perfil del administrador tendrá la opción de buscar por el número de identificación del usuario los artículos que tenga por retirar, hará la selección y deberá presionar en el botón "Retiro", a lo cual el sistema generará una fecha máxima de entrega. Adicional a esto se genera el registro con los datos del usuario y del administrador que marco el retiro, fecha y hora del retiro. |
Datos entrada | Identificación usuario |
Datos salida | Información del artuculo que se marca como retirado, junto con los datos del usuario y el id del administrador que realiza la entrega |
Requerimiento base | RQ09 |
Precondiciones | RQ02 |
Postcondiciones | RQ05 |
Mockup | |
Autor | Santiago Cruz Santisteban - 22/09/2022 |
Flujo
Actor | Sistema |
---|---|
1. Acceder a el perfil de Administrador | |
2. Dar click en "Marcar Retiro" | 3. Verificar que libros y revistas tiene el usuario para retirar |
4. Imprimir la información de los artículos que el usuario retira, con la información del articulo, usuario y administrador |
Excepciones
Paso | Solución |
---|---|
3. El usuario no tiene artículos por retirar | Mostrar en pantalla en mensaje "Este usuario no cuenta con artículos disponibles para retiro" |
Servidor de aplicaciones no disponible | Verificar puerto y acceso. |